Comparison Between Acetylene Generator Cylinders and Traditional Gas Supply Methods
Different gas supply methods vary significantly in cost, efficiency, and applicability in agricultural machinery manufacturing systems.
| Item | Acetylene Generator Cylinder | Bottled Acetylene | Pipeline Supply System |
| Supply Method | On-site gas generation | Pre-filled cylinders | Fixed pipeline system |
| Continuity | High | Medium | High |
| Flexibility | High | Medium | Low |
| Application Scenario | Production lines & mobile stations | Small-scale operations | Large fixed factories |
| Operating Cost | Medium to low | Higher | High initial investment |
The comparison shows that acetylene generator cylinders offer clear advantages in flexibility and cost control, especially in multi-station manufacturing environments.
Safety Management and System Configuration Requirements
In agricultural machinery manufacturing gas supply systems, safety is a core requirement. Acetylene generator cylinders must be used with proper safety measures.
System Equipment Configuration Requirements
Proper system configuration ensures stable and safe gas operation.
- Install flashback arrestor devices
- Use pressure regulation systems
- Set up safety pressure relief structures
- Regular pipeline inspection
These configurations significantly reduce operational risks and improve system reliability.
Production Environment Safety Control
A well-managed environment is essential for safe gas system operation.
- Maintain proper ventilation
- Keep away from open flames and high-temperature equipment
- Establish isolated gas operation zones
Environmental isolation helps reduce explosion risks.
Operator Safety Requirements
Operator discipline directly affects system safety and efficiency.
- Operators must undergo professional training
- Strict adherence to start-up and shutdown procedures
- Use of required protective equipment
Proper operation reduces human error and improves system stability.
